Visual Indicators of Termite Infestation



If you see tiny stacks of what looks like sawdust near wooden structures in your home, you might be seeing the very first visual signs of a termite infestation. Termites, often described as the 'quiet destroyers,' can damage your home without you even realizing it. These tiny heaps are in fact termite droppings, referred to as frass, which are a result of their tunneling tasks within the timber.

As you evaluate your home for indications of termites, pay attention to any type of mud tubes leaving the wall surfaces or structure. These tubes work as safety tunnels for termites to travel in between their nest and a food source without drying. Furthermore, keep an eye out for any kind of bubbling or peeling off paint, as this can show dampness buildup triggered by termite task within the walls.

To additionally validate a termite infestation, search for hollow-sounding timber when tapped and check for any type of thrown out wings near windowsills or door frameworks. Taking timely activity upon observing these aesthetic indicators can help stop considerable damages to your home.

Structural Adjustments Brought On By Termites



Listen carefully for any kind of signs of hollow-sounding or weakened wood in your home, as these architectural changes could suggest a termite invasion. Termites eat timber from the inside out, leaving a thin veneer of timber or paint on the surface while hollowing out the inside. This can lead to wood that seems hollow when touched or feels soft and weakened.



Furthermore, you may discover distorting or drooping floorings, doors that no longer close correctly, or home windows that are instantly hard to open. These changes happen as termites damage the architectural integrity of wooden components in your home. Keep an eye out for tiny holes in wood, as these could be termite departure points where they push out fecal pellets.

If you observe any one of these architectural adjustments, it's important to act immediately and seek expert aid to analyze and address a possible termite problem before it creates more damages to your home.
